500 ml bottle. Rousse Forte à la canneberge et aux épices. Which translates as Strong cranberry and spice red ale. The name translates as the Holiday season Riverside. The name comes from the fact that thr Riveraine line are brewed exclusively for the Dépanneur de la Rive by la Barberie.
A- Orange and tan foamy head that settles to a ring and some lacing. Very dark red brown. Amber and red highlights.
S- Berries, sourness, some sweet fruity notes.
T- Surprising amount of roastiness for a rousse. Lingering but pleasant bitter aftertaste. Lacks malt and berry in the middle, especially for the style. Overall, not as good as smell. Alcohol well hidden. Some faint sour notes.
MF- Surprisingly light, too light really. Not unpleasant though.
D- Goes down very easily, and has some character. A good but not great beer.
